About this talk:
Agriculture is on the front line of climate change, soil degradation and resource scarcity. Farmers are under pressure to increase productivity while reducing environmental impact, improving soil health and complying with evolving regulatory frameworks. Material choices in the field are becoming a critical factor.
Bioplastics are playing an increasingly important role in soil-related applications.
From biodegradable mulch films to compostable agricultural materials, biobased solutions are designed to deliver agronomic performance while addressing end-of-life challenges directly in the soil. Yet key questions remain. What do farmers expect from bioplastics in soil applications? How do these materials behave under real field conditions? And how can fragmentation and mineralisation be reliably assessed?
This edition of the EUBP Talks brings together perspectives from the farming community, material developers and industry experts. The session will explore practical expectations from farmers, recent updates and new applications in biodegradable and compostable agricultural materials, and the scientific understanding of fragmentation and mineralisation processes in soil biodegradable mulch films.
